Convert P2V CentOS 5.4 with softraid and LVM

Hello I try to convert the follow system:

Disk A.->

Partition 0

->md0

Partition 1

->md1

Disk B ->

Partition 0

->md0

Partition 1

->md1

md0

->/boot

md1

->LVM

->VGXXXX

->LVRoot

->LVSwap

The converter see root and swap.

But when I try to start the process I only get the error: "Error: Unable to create the virtual machine"

Try to convert an flat system without softraid and lvm will work.

Any ideas where the problem live?

I have do some testing:

physical machine with LVM without raid ->will work.

physical machine with raid and without LVM -> will not work : "Unable to detect source volumes"

physical machine with raid and LVM -> will not work: error see top of post.

I think the converter have big problems with soft raid under Linux.

Hi,

the vmware converter don't support/work if on the linux source is running a software raid (mdX devices).

Then i would recommend you (if it's possible) disable the soft raid before using the standalone converter.

Anyway you can use the converter boot CD (you need enterprise vmware license) to make the conversion. The boot cd support (cold conversion) source linux with soft raid devices.
